Background

Drop-in daycare facilities initially begun to gain appeal in the early 2000s as an answer to the altering requirements of contemporary households. With increased parents working non-traditional hours or freelance tasks, the traditional 9-5 daycare model not fit their schedules. Besides, numerous people found it challenging to secure affordable and trustworthy childcare on brief notice, especially in problems or unanticipated situations.

Drop-in daycare facilities filled this gap by providing flexible hours, no reservation requirements, and inexpensive rates. They supplied a secure and nurturing environment for the kids while permitting moms and dads to attend meetings, run errands, or just simply take a much-needed break. As a result, drop-in daycare quickly became a well known selection for hectic families trying to find convenient and dependable childcare solutions.

Challenges and Options

While drop-in daycare facilities like ABC Drop-In Daycare are actually effective, additionally they face many challenges in satisfying the needs of households and keeping competitive on the market. One of many difficulties is ensuring a satisfactory staff-to-child proportion to steadfastly keep up a secure and supporting environment for all young ones. This can be tough during maximum hours or when unforeseen need arises, calling for facilities to be flexible and innovative inside their staffing strategies.

Another challenge for drop-in daycare centers is handling the fluctuating interest in solutions during the day and week. While some times may be busier than others, facilities must be willing to accommodate all children inside their treatment and supply quality solutions always. This calls for careful scheduling and coordination to ensure that staff and resources are allocated effortlessly.

Despite these difficulties, drop-in daycare centers have numerous opportunities for growth and growth. With the increasing demand for flexible childcare options, there is an ever growing market for providers who are able to meet with the needs of modern-day households. By providing innovative services, particularly very long hours, week-end treatment, or special events, facilities can entice new business and differentiate by themselves from competitors.

Additionally, drop-in daycare centers possess potential to create partnerships with neighborhood businesses, schools, and community companies to grow their get to and gives additional solutions. By collaborating with other stakeholders, centers can make a network of help for people and offer a thorough number of childcare options for the city.
